[Wine] Sybase ASA 9 fails to start
Alan McKinnon
alan.mckinnon at gmail.com
Mon Jun 18 10:12:29 CDT 2007
Hi all,
Trying to get an inhouse app running. It's built using Sybase
PowerBuilder 11 using Sybase Adaptive Server Anywhere 9 as a local
database, and it's the ASA9 that won;t start up. I get a dialog box
saying "Unable to initialize NT performance monitor data area" followed
by the following dump:
p.s. I know debugging this is going to be hard, so I'm happy to do the
heavy lifting myself. If someone could decode this dump, or supply a
few helpful pointers, that would be great :-)
{several hundred of this first fixme}
fixme:sync:GetQueuedCompletionStatus
((nil),0x7d7ab8e0,0x7d7ab8e4,0x7d7ab8d8,-1), stub!
fixme:sync:GetQueuedCompletionStatus
((nil),0x7d7ab8e0,0x7d7ab8e4,0x7d7ab8d8,-1), stub!
fixme:sync:GetQueuedCompletionStatus
((nil),0x7d7ab8e0,0x7d7ab8e4,0x7d7ab8d8,-1), stub!
Register dump:
CS:0073 SS:007b DS:007b ES:007b FS:0033 GS:003b
EIP:005479c2 ESP:7d8bc9d4 EBP:7d8bca18 EFLAGS:00010202( -
00 - -RI1)
EAX:00000078 EBX:7bc7a3b4 ECX:00547a10 EDX:00000058
ESI:7b886220 EDI:7b88c040
Stack dump:
0x7d8bc9d4: 006f54a2 00bd4fb0 00547a10 0009001f
0x7d8bc9e4: 0008001f 006f550e 00000000 006f54a2
0x7d8bc9f4: 00bd5040 7bc7a3b4 c0000005 7d8bc9f0
0x7d8bca04: 7d8bc538 7d8bd308 00701ce4 00750260
0x7d8bca14: 00000000 7d8bca28 7bc5d0de 00bd5040
0x7d8bca24: 006f54a2 7d8bcac8 7bc5dda2 006f54a2
Backtrace:
=>1 0x005479c2 in dbserv9 (+0x1179c2) (0x7d8bca18)
2 0x7bc5d0de call_thread_entry_point+0xe() in ntdll (0x7d8bca28)
3 0x7bc5dda2 in ntdll (+0x4dda2) (0x7d8bcac8)
4 0x7bc5e051 in ntdll (+0x4e051) (0x7d8bd3c8)
5 0xb7e724bb (0x7d8bd4c8)
6 0xb7e024de (0x00000000)
0x005479c2: movl %eax,0x0(%ecx)
Modules:
Module Address Debug info Name (78 modules)
PE 400000- 413000 Deferred dbeng9
PE 430000- abc000 Export dbserv9
ELF 413bc000-413da000 Deferred libexpat.so.1
ELF 43a09000-43af4000 Deferred libx11.so.6
ELF 43af6000-43b03000 Deferred libxext.so.6
ELF 43b05000-43b0d000 Deferred libxrender.so.1
ELF 43b0f000-43b15000 Deferred libxrandr.so.2
ELF 43b17000-43b1c000 Deferred libxfixes.so.3
ELF 43b1e000-43b27000 Deferred libxcursor.so.1
ELF 43b29000-43b2c000 Deferred libxinerama.so.1
ELF 44ecf000-44ed4000 Deferred libxxf86vm.so.1
ELF 44ed6000-44f38000 Deferred libgl.so.1
ELF 48037000-48060000 Deferred libfontconfig.so.1
ELF 48062000-4806a000 Deferred libsm.so.6
ELF 4806c000-48082000 Deferred libice.so.6
ELF 4a633000-4a744000 Deferred libwine.so.1
ELF 4ab0b000-4ab3b000 Deferred libcups.so.2
ELF 4ac85000-4acf3000 Deferred libgnutls.so.13
ELF 4acf5000-4ad43000 Deferred libgcrypt.so.11
ELF 4d5e5000-4d601000 Deferred ld-linux.so.2
ELF 4d603000-4d72b000 Deferred libc.so.6
ELF 4d72d000-4d752000 Deferred libm.so.6
ELF 4d754000-4d758000 Deferred libdl.so.2
ELF 4d75a000-4d771000 Deferred libpthread.so.0
ELF 4d773000-4d778000 Deferred libxdmcp.so.6
ELF 4d867000-4d86a000 Deferred libxau.so.6
ELF 4d86c000-4d87e000 Deferred libz.so.1
ELF 4d88f000-4d9a8000 Deferred libxml2.so.2
ELF 4d9aa000-4da24000 Deferred libfreetype.so.6
ELF 4dd7e000-4dd82000 Deferred libgpg-error.so.0
ELF 4dd95000-4dda7000 Deferred libresolv.so.2
ELF 4ddc1000-4ddd7000 Deferred libnsl.so.1
ELF 4de8a000-4deb8000 Deferred libcrypt.so.1
ELF 4eadf000-4eae8000 Deferred libdrm.so.2
ELF 4ee91000-4eea1000 Deferred libtasn1.so.3
PE 65000000-6509e000 Deferred dblgen9
PE 65150000-65186000 Deferred dbctrs9
ELF 7b800000-7b924000 Deferred kernel32<elf>
\-PE 7b820000-7b924000 \ kernel32
ELF 7bc00000-7bc96000 Export ntdll<elf>
\-PE 7bc10000-7bc96000 \ ntdll
ELF 7bf00000-7bf03000 Deferred <wine-loader>
ELF 7db31000-7db63000 Deferred uxtheme<elf>
\-PE 7db40000-7db63000 \ uxtheme
ELF 7db9a000-7dbb7000 Deferred imm32<elf>
\-PE 7dba0000-7dbb7000 \ imm32
ELF 7e2b5000-7e4da000 Deferred r300_dri.so
ELF 7e687000-7e716000 Deferred winex11<elf>
\-PE 7e6a0000-7e716000 \ winex11
ELF 7e939000-7e98e000 Deferred rpcrt4<elf>
\-PE 7e950000-7e98e000 \ rpcrt4
ELF 7e98e000-7ea2a000 Deferred ole32<elf>
\-PE 7e9a0000-7ea2a000 \ ole32
ELF 7ea2a000-7ea5d000 Deferred winspool<elf>
\-PE 7ea30000-7ea5d000 \ winspool
ELF 7ea5d000-7eb1a000 Deferred comctl32<elf>
\-PE 7ea70000-7eb1a000 \ comctl32
ELF 7eb1a000-7eb72000 Deferred shlwapi<elf>
\-PE 7eb30000-7eb72000 \ shlwapi
ELF 7eb72000-7ec6c000 Deferred shell32<elf>
\-PE 7eb80000-7ec6c000 \ shell32
ELF 7ec6c000-7ed0c000 Deferred comdlg32<elf>
\-PE 7ec70000-7ed0c000 \ comdlg32
ELF 7ed42000-7ed60000 Deferred iphlpapi<elf>
\-PE 7ed50000-7ed60000 \ iphlpapi
ELF 7ed60000-7ed8c000 Deferred ws2_32<elf>
\-PE 7ed70000-7ed8c000 \ ws2_32
ELF 7ed8c000-7eec6000 Deferred user32<elf>
\-PE 7edb0000-7eec6000 \ user32
ELF 7eec6000-7ef5b000 Deferred gdi32<elf>
\-PE 7eee0000-7ef5b000 \ gdi32
ELF 7ef5b000-7efa1000 Deferred advapi32<elf>
\-PE 7ef70000-7efa1000 \ advapi32
ELF 7efe6000-7f000000 Deferred wsock32<elf>
\-PE 7eff0000-7f000000 \ wsock32
ELF b7d35000-b7d3f000 Deferred libnss_files.so.2
ELF b7e86000-b7e90000 Deferred libnss_nis.so.2
ELF b7ea0000-b7ea8000 Deferred libnss_compat.so.2
Threads:
process tid prio (all id:s are in hex)
0000000a
0000000c 0
0000000b 0
00000008 (D) C:\Program Files\Sybase\SQL Anywhere 9\win32\dbeng9.exe
00000010 -1
0000000f 0
0000000e -1 <==
0000000d 0
00000009 0
--
Alan McKinnon
alan at gmail dot com
More information about the wine-users
mailing list